Package: mcelog Version: 0.9~pre+2gitb7ddf8-1 Severity: important
# apt-get --purge remove mcelog [...] Removing mcelog ... Clearing Machine Check Exceptions trigger.../etc/init.d/mcelog: 64: cannot create /sys/devices/system/machinecheck/machinecheck0/trigger: Directory nonexistent invoke-rc.d: initscript mcelog, action "stop" failed. dpkg: error processing mcelog (--purge): subprocess installed pre-removal script returned error exit status 2 Setting up Machine Check Exceptions trigger... not supported on this machine. Errors were encountered while processing: mcelog E: Sub-process /usr/bin/dpkg returned an error code (1) Please check in 'stop)' of the initscript whether /sys/devices/system/machinecheck/machinecheck0/trigger exists at all before writing to it (in 'start)' you're already checking it).
